Hemochromatosis is often referred to as the “Irish curse” or “Celtic curse” due to its prevalence in Ireland, where about 1 in 83 people lives with the condition. The global status report on alcohol and health found that 39 per cent of all Irish people aged 15 and over had engaged in binge drinking, or “heavy episode drinking” in the last month. Known as the Celtic Curse, haemochromatosis is a genetic disorder seen mainly in people of Celtic origin which causes those affected by it to absorb excessive amounts of iron into the blood.
